What is an effective way to manage My mental health?
Scientific Evidence has proven multiple times that getting up and EXERCISING is key to battling with mental illness.
EXERCISE has proven to increase confidence, self-esteem, cognitive function and even reduce the overbearing stress that many individuals are burdened with.
EXERCISE releases endorphins, which provide our body with that positive and natural "feel-good" feeling without any consequences.
Studies have shown that EXERCISE shows more positive results with less consequences than Prescription Drug treatments for depression.
Regardless of the type and duration of exercise, EXERCISE has a favorable effect on mood.
What kind of Exercise are we talking about?
Adults should strive to get at least 150 minutes of moderate to vigorous physical activity each week.
Keep it Simple!
Studies have shown that getting out and exercising 3 to 4 times a week will significantly decrease the symptoms of Depression.
